It is a system of interconnected computer and peripheral devices.
A telecommunication network that allows Computers to exchange data.
Connection established between devices using either cable media or wireless media.
Types of networks.
1. PAN (personal area network)
2. LAN ( Local Area Network)
3. WAN (Wide Area Network)
4. MAN (Metropolitan Area Network)
1. PAN:- PAN is an area network Used for data communication among devices such as computers, telephones etc.
2. LAN:- LAN can be either wired or wireless.
Every LAN using a protocol -- set of rules that governs how packets are configured and transmitted.
3. WAN:- WAN covers a large geographical area such as country, whole of the world.
4. MAN:- MAN is a large computer network that usually spans a city or a large campus.
